Developer Burnout: The Warning Signs Managers Miss (Until It's Too Late)
Burnout doesn't announce itself — it hides in commit patterns, review latency, and shrinking communication. Here's what to watch for and what actually helps.
By the time a developer tells you they're burned out, they've usually been burning for months. The visible crisis — the resignation, the extended sick leave, the sudden drop in quality — is the end of the process, not the beginning. The signals were there; they just weren't loud.
The signals that hide in plain sight
Commit patterns shift before anything else. Watch for work bleeding into late nights and weekends — not as a one-week crunch, but as the new normal. Equally telling is the opposite: a previously steady contributor whose activity becomes erratic, with dead days followed by frantic bursts.
Review latency grows. Burning-out developers stop having energy for other people's code first. PR reviews that used to take hours now take days. Comments get shorter, then perfunctory, then stop.
Communication shrinks. Fewer questions in team channels. Camera off. "Nothing for me" in standup, day after day. Withdrawal is one of the most consistent early markers — and one of the easiest to misread as focus.
The task graph tells a story. Someone carrying a disproportionate share of high-risk, high-urgency tasks — especially ones only they can do — is structurally set up to burn out regardless of their resilience. Bus-factor-of-one is a burnout machine.
Quality slips in a specific way. Not incompetence — corner-cutting. Tests skipped "just this once." Error handling deferred. The developer knows better and doesn't have the energy to care, which they experience as private shame, which deepens the withdrawal.
Why managers miss it
The cruel irony: burnout's early phase often looks like high performance. The developer is shipping constantly, always available, never says no. Managers reward exactly the behavior that's consuming the person. By the quarter where output visibly drops, the damage is a year deep.
What actually helps
-
Fix the structure, not the person. Meditation apps don't fix a bus-factor-of-one on-call rotation. Redistribute the concentrated risk: pair people on critical systems, document tribal knowledge, rotate the pager.
-
Make workload visible and discussable. If your board shows one person holding 14 tasks while the team average is 5, that's a conversation the data starts for you. Reviews of workload distribution should be routine, not triggered by crisis.
-
Protect recovery like you protect deadlines. After a crunch, the scheduled recovery period is the part everyone skips. Don't. Debt compounds.
-
Normalize saying no. Teams where "my plate is full" is a safe sentence catch overload months earlier than teams where it's read as weakness.
